Easy Homemade Kwek-Kwek Recipe

This is one street food that many Pinoys love!

Kwek-kwek is one of many Pinoy favorite street foods. These are boiled quail eggs, coated in orange flour mixture, and deep-fried. Best paired with vinegar dipping sauce or the sweet-spicy sauce of your choice!

Ingredients
  

Easy Homemade Kwek-Kwek Ingredients

  • 20 pieces quail eggs
  • 1 Cup all-purpose flour
  • 1/4 teasoon orange food coloring or achuete powder
  • 1 Cup water
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1/4 Cup cornstarch

Instructions
 

  • Boil the quail eggs until hard. Let it cool and remove shells. Set aside.
  • Combine flour and achuete powder. Add water and mix thoroughly. Add additional achuete powder until you get the color you want. Add salt and pepper to taste. Set aside.
  • Heat oil for deep frying. Coat the quail eggs in cornstarch and dip them into the batter. Deep fry eggs until cooked.
